2008 rdx tpms

The TPMS system seems faulty. I frequently get crazy numbers like rear tires showing 15 and front tires showing 65. I would like to get all 4 replaced.

Anyone know the cost ? Is it worth replacing i.e. do they last ?

Most likely it is the batteries in the sensors going out, not the sensors themselves. That said, most TPMS sensors are not serviceable, so you just replace with new. New ones should last as long as yours did, so figure another 7-ish years. Sensors are probably 25-50 each depending on where you buy, plus whatever you have to pay a shop to unmount/remount your tires (or just wait till you need new tires - most shops will put new sensors in for free if you bring them).
